TableGen question
A question for all you TableGen aficionados: Does anyone know why the collection of RecordVal field values stored in a Record are represented by a SmallVector rather than some sort of map? This means that every time a record field is looked up by name, a linear search is performed. Is it a question of RAM usage?

InstAlias with tied operands - can it be supported?
Hi, On Instructions you can use checkEarlyTargetMatchPredicate() to check that the operands are the same. There's an example of that in MipsAsmParser.cpp for DATI and DAHI. I can't think of a reason TableGen couldn't be made to allow this for InstAlias too. > On 15 Dec 2017, at 02:12, via llvm-dev <llvm-dev at lists.llvm.org> wrote: > > Hello, > > InstAlias

TableGen -time-regions option
I'm pondering a new timing feature for TableGen and am wondering whether anyone uses the existing -time-regions option. Some instrumentation for it appears in CodeGenTarget.cpp and GICombinerEmitter.cpp but nowhere else. If no one is using it, I'll be tempted to remove it.
